CLARKSVILLE, Tenn. (CLARKSVILLENOW) – The Tennessee Department of Transportation, (TDOT), says as work continues on the old McClure bridge project on Highway 48/13, another blast is scheduled for 9 a.m. Friday, Dec. 18. TDOT says the blast will not impact morning traffic as it did last week because the blasting will not take place over the river.

“They are going to temporarily close traffic for the blast and the clean-up immediately afterwards, and this is going to be the last big blast of the year, but there will be more blasting in 2021,” said Kathryn Shulte, Community Relations Officer for TDOT.

Shulte added that there will be ongoing blasting operations in the new year, but those blasts will take place between 9 a.m.-3 p.m., the regular allotted time frame for lane closures for the project which will not affect rush hour traffic.
